**Action item (PM-214, Coldvault archival):** Automate archiving of cold storage buckets older than the retention cutoff. Manual sweeps missed two regions last quarter and blew the storage budget. Owner: infra rotation. Sweep cadence, batch size, and age thresholds must be config-driven, not hardcoded, so on-call can tune under load. Dry-run mode required before first prod run. Proposed defaults for review at sync are below.

limits module of fahog-kahop:
CAPS = {
    "fraeth": 189,
    "drumir": 842,
}

## Tuning

The receipt mailer (Almsgate) batches donation receipts and sends through the Thornquay relay. On-call: if the queue backs up, resist the urge to crank batch size — the relay rate-limits per connection, and bigger batches just mean bigger retries. Scale worker count first, then shorten the flush interval. Dedupe window must stay longer than the retry horizon or donors get duplicate receipts, which generates tickets. All knobs live in one place and are read at worker start. Current production values follow.

tuning table, kajop-yafof:
QUOTAS = {
    "wenath": 10,
    "ulaael": 5,
}

☐ Before rotating the Tocksweep scheduler keys, confirm the cron drift investigation is closed: support should verify that no jobs on the Hallin cluster are still firing more than 90 seconds late, and that the clock-sync fix has been deployed to every worker. Attach the final drift report to the ceremony record. When both checks pass, unseal the rotation workstation using the recovery passphrase noted immediately below this item.

recovery phrase for kagep-kadug: praox-wenael

Subject: Autocomplete widget 4.2 rolling out today

Hi support team,

The Lanewick address autocomplete widget ships version 4.2 this afternoon. Changes: faster suggestions on rural addresses, a fix for the dropdown sticking open after selection, and clearer handling of apartment numbers. No action needed from customers; the widget updates automatically. If a customer reports stale suggestions, ask them to clear the widget cache first. When filing escalations, quote the build token below.

build token for tawif-bahip: htk31_68bba16e1afabfef4ecc69408c06f16